Title: smb mounts stop working after idle time Status in GVFS: Unknown Status in samba package in Ubuntu: Triaged Bug description: Binary package hint: firefox I have a two Samba Servers, one on Suse 11 and one on FreeBSD and Ubuntu Desktop shows the same problems. I have some Network Resources bookmarked. When I need to access a certain place, I simply use the bookmark, which works fine and a Shotcut is created on the desktop, which also works great. After idleing around, I like to access the network share again but the shortcut on the Desktop errors out, so does the bookmark - the errors are attached. I have to unmount the resource and access it then via the bookmark (abviously as the desktop shortcut gets removed) and can happily access the network resource.
